KUALA LUMPUR: Profit-taking took over global markets on Thursday following a warning by US Fed chairman Jerome Powell that more stimulus may be needed to revive the crisis-hit economy.
Bursa Malaysia tracked key indices lower after Powell's warning that there would be a long road ahead to a recovery to happen even as the central bank retained interest rates near zero.
